Developers working on decentralized applications while developing on the blockchain to build secure and transparent systems.

Why Is Developing on a Blockchain Transforming the Digital World?

Blockchain development is one of the most revolutionary trends in modern technology. It is not only changing how we store and share data but also transforming how we build trust in the digital era. Developing Blockchains for Businesses, developers, and innovators are exploring blockchain to create transparent, secure, and decentralized systems.

This detailed guide explores everything about blockchain development — from its fundamentals to advanced features — while using easy explanations and a humanized tone.

What Does Developing  on a Blockchain Mean?

Developing on a blockchain implies creating applications or systems that rely on the blockchain as their base. A blockchain is essentially a decentralized ledger that maintains transaction records across several computers. It is a guarantee that each entry will be visible, unchangeable, and can be verified by anyone.

Blockchain developers rely on technologies such as smart contracts, consensus algorithms,   and encryption to build dApps that operate free of third parties. As a result, users can communicate with one another directly, which in turn increases both trust and efficiency.

Key Characteristics of Blockchain Development:

  •     Decentralization: Data is not controlled by any one authority.
  •     Transparency: All transactions can be seen and authenticated.
  •     Security: Data is secured by sophisticated cryptography.
  •     Immutability: Data cannot be altered after it is recorded.
  •     Automation: Agreements are automatically implemented by smart contracts.

These features make blockchain a perfect fit for sectors such as finance, logistics, real estate, and healthcare.

Why Should Businesses Develop On Blockchain?

The use of blockchain technology in businesses comes from its advantages of higher transparency, better efficiency, and stronger security. Hence, the companies involved in this technology could gain the trust of customers, collaborators, and suppliers.

Business Benefits:

  •     Enhanced Security – Data stored on blockchain is not only encrypted but also virtually            irreversible.
  •     Reduced Costs – No intermediaries are involved which results in lower operational costs.
  •     Faster Transactions – The process of verification is automated thus it speeds up the                whole process.
  •     Better Transparency – All parties involved are able to check the information at the same        time.
  •     Global Accessibility – Blockchain networks are capable of functioning without any                    geographical barriers.

Application of blockchain technology not only gives the companies a competitive edge in technology but also establishes a good image of being trustworthy.

How Do Developers Build on Blockchain?

Blockchain-based solutions are built by developers through a series of crucial steps. They have to select the appropriate platform, programming language, and architecture.

Common Steps in Blockchain development:

Step Description Tools/Technologies
1 Define the purpose of the blockchain project Business analysis/system design
2 Select a blockchain platform Ethereum , Hyperledger , Solana,Polygon
3 Design Smart Contracts Solidity, Vyper
4 Build user interfaces React, Angular, Vue,js
5 Integrate ApIs and testing Truffle, Hardhat, Remix
6 Deploy and Monitor Network Ganache,Infura, Alchemy
7 Maintain and Update System CI/CD pipelines, Node management tools

One role of each step in the effective and secure working of the blockchain system.

What Are The Best Platforms for Developing on a  Blockchain?

The project’s objectives, scalability needs, and budget determine the selection of the appropriate blockchain platform.

The top Blockchain Platforms

  •     Ethereum – Most suitable for apps based on smart contracts.
  •     Hyperledger Fabric – Fitting for corporate solutions.
  •     Solana – Acclaimed for being fast and having minor transaction costs.
  •     Polygon (Matic) – Offers scalability and interoperability with Ethereum.
  •     Binance Smart Chain (BSC) – Great for projects related to DeFi and token creation.

Every blockchain platform has its distinct characteristics that meet different developers’ tailed needs.

What Are Common Challenges  Developers Face on a Blockchain?

Blockchain technology offers many powerful benefits, but developers still face several technical and operational challenges.

The principal obstacles are

  •     Scalability Issues – Some networks have limited capability to handle large transaction              volumes.
  •     Complex Programming – Smart contract implementation needs utmost precision.
  •     Energy Consumption – Proof-of-Work systems consume more electricity.
  •     Regulatory Concerns – There is a difference in the legal frameworks for blockchain in              different regions.
  •     Integration Difficulties – It may be challenging to merge blockchain with legacy systems.

Still, new technologies like Proof-of-Stake and Layer 2 scaling are quickly solving these problems.

How Is Developing On Blockchain Different From Traditional Delopment?

The conventional development mainly focuses on centralized databases; in contrast, blockchain works on affirming decentralization and agreement.

Feature Traditional Development Blockchain Development
Data control Centralized Servers Distributed Nodes
Security Depends on singal identity Encrypted Across Network
Transparency Limited Access Fully open and verifiable
Data Editing Can Be Changed Immutable once recorded
Transaction speed Fast but Dependent Moderate, network-based
Cost Efficiency Variable Improved by automation

The movement from centralized systems towards more decentralized systems is a watershed technological condition.

What Skills do you need for Blockchain Developement?

To work on blockchain technology, a developer has to be both technically savvy and analytical. This means they must have a good grasp of programming languages, cryptography, and the ins and outs of blockchain technology.

Essential Skills:

  •     Mastery of Solidity, JavaScript, or Python.
  •     Comprehension of Smart Contracts.
  •     Acquaintance with cryptographic algorithms.
  •     Practiced with Web3.js or Ethers.js.
  •     Knowledge of DeFi protocols and tokenomics.

A developer possessing such skills can easily come up with cleaner, larger, and bolder blockchain apps to give the world.

How Does Blockchain Improve Data Security?

Blockchain guarantees the safety of data by encrypting each and every transaction and sharing them among various nodes. The use of cryptographic hashes to connect one block to another makes it virtually impossible to alter the data.

Moreover, consensus protocols such as Proof-of-Stake prevent invalid transactions from entering the blockchain. Such a system is immune to fraud, hacking, and unauthorized access to data.

Why Is Blockchain is the future of Developemnt?

Blockchain technology revolutionizes the way industries function by establishing trustless systems that do not require intermediaries. Along with the rise of blockchain adoption among companies and authorities, there will be an increasing need for blockchain developers.

 Web3, NFTs, and Decentralized Finance (DeFi) are among the latest trends that have been completely based on blockchain technology. These creative solutions reveal the fact that blockchain development is at the forefront of the digital revolution the next to come.

Frequently asked Questions:

How long does it take to develop a Blockchain application?

Creating a blockchain-based application can range from a duration of three months to more than one year. The length of time varies according to project intricacy, chosen platform, and skill level of the team. Developers complete simpler projects like smart contracts quickly, while they spend more time designing and testing large organizations’ systems.

What are the main costs of blockchain development?

The expenses related to blockchain development comprise platform charges, auditing of smart contracts, establishing infrastructure, and the salaries of developers. The adoption of public blockchains can lead to a significant reduction in hosting costs, whereas private networks usually require a higher investment.

Can small business benefits  from blockchain development?

Definitely, small-scale enterprises can take full advantage of the situation. The use of blockchain leads to lowering expenses, getting rid of deceitful practices, and improving accountability at the same time. Building customer trust and handling digital transactions securely and at low cost are still within the reach of the nascent companies using blockchain.

Is blockchain development  secure and sustainable?

It is right that blockchain is secure thanks to its encryption and consensus protocols. Newer systems that incorporate Proof-of-Stake or Layer 2 solutions are energy-efficient as well, hence making blockchain a safe and eco-friendly technology for the long run.

Conclusion:  Why Developing on a Blockchain Is the Future of Digital Innovation

In conclusion, blockchain development is an essential milestone for the future of a digital world that is smarter, safer, and more transparent. Decentralized infrastructures allow businesses to build trust, secure data, and make transactions faster.

Technology will keep changing, but blockchain persistence will still lead new ideas and applications in finance, supply chain, healthcare, and even governance. Learning how to develop on the blockchain gives a company or a developer access to countless opportunities in this rapidly expanding ecosystem.

The decentralized future will reward those who prepare to develop on blockchain today.